Abstract
This paper proposes a design method of multi-channel cyclic filter banks with DFT modulation by genetic algorithms. First, their polyphase representations and perfect-reconstruction conditions are given. Next, based on such structure, we show optimization procedure using genetic algorithms, which enable us to realize DFT modulated cyclic filter banks with prototype filters that have coefficients of the sum of power-of-two numbers. Finally, we give simulation results of the algorithms.
